The gcov build triggered:
../../migration/global_state.c:47:5: error: ‘strncpy’ specified
bound 100 equals destination size [-Werror=stringop-truncation]
strncpy((char *)global_state.runstate
As we shouldn't be using strncpy anyway lets use the suggested
pstrcpy.
This is wrong, we want the all-zeros behavior of strncpy that pstrcpy lacks.
